Hotel Overview

Ryokan Kasuga - Hotel Overview

Ryokan Kasuga is a 5-star hotel located in Iga, Mie, Japan.

It’s 44 km from Nara Station and 89 km from Itami Airport.

Rated fabulous with an 8.9 score based on 39 external reviews, the hotel offers non-smoking rooms, free WiFi, daily housekeeping, and private check-in/check-out.

Safety features include fire extinguishers and a safety deposit box.

While the hotel doesn’t have parking, it does provide food and drink options, including kid meals.

Guests can book through Booking.com with a price match guarantee, with check-in from 15:00 to 21:00 and check-out by 10:00.

Children of any age are welcome, but pets aren’t allowed.
